Web20 nov. 2024 · The oxidation number of a metal ion is represented by a Roman numeral in brackets, immediately following the name of the metal. Table illustrates some examples. For elements that have only one oxidation number such as those in Groups 1, 2 and 13, their oxidation numbers are not included in their names. When oxidation occurs, the oxidation state of the … WebIodate is one of several oxyanions of iodine, and has an oxidation number of +5. It participates in several redox reactions, such as the iodine clock reaction. Iodate show no tendency to disproportionate to periodate and iodide, in contrast to the situation for chlorate. En química, el ion oxonio corresponde al catión H3O (aq), aunque actualmente no está aceptado este nombre por la IUPAC (actualmente la nomenclatura correcta es oxidanio).
